Overview Vzith 500 Tablet

Azithromycin 500mg tablets are a broad-spectrum antibiotic indicated for bacterial infections affecting the respiratory system, ears, nose, throat, lungs, skin, and eyes in both pediatric and adult patients. This medication is also effective against typhoid fever and certain sexually transmitted infections such as gonorrhea. Administered orally, optimal absorption occurs when taken one hour prior to, or two hours following, a meal. Consistent dosing at regular intervals, as directed by your physician, is crucial. Complete the prescribed course, even with symptom improvement; premature discontinuation may result in relapse or infection exacerbation. Commonly reported side effects include nausea, vomiting, abdominal discomfort, headache, and diarrhea; these are typically transient and resolve upon treatment completion. Persistent or concerning side effects warrant immediate medical attention. Prior to commencing therapy, individuals with a history of azithromycin-induced cholestatic jaundice or hepatic impairment should inform their doctor. Disclosure of any prior allergic reactions or cardiac conditions is also essential. Pregnant or lactating individuals must seek medical advice before using this medication.

How Vzith 500 Tablet works:

Azithromycin 500mg tablets are a bacterial infection fighter. Their mechanism involves disrupting the production of crucial bacterial proteins, thereby halting bacterial growth and infection progression.

SAFETY ADVICE

AlcoholAlcoholUNSAFE

Avoid alcohol while taking Vzith 500 Tablet.

PregnancyPregnancySAFE IF PRESCRIBED

The use of Vzith 500 Tablet during pregnancy is typically deemed safe. Preclinical trials in animals revealed minimal or no negative consequences for fetal development; nevertheless, data from human studies are scarce.

Breast feedingBreast feedingSAFE IF PRESCRIBED

Using Vzith 500 Tablets while breastfeeding is considered safe. Research in humans indicates minimal drug transfer to breast milk, posing no significant risk to the infant. However, infant diarrhea or rash remains a potential, albeit rare, side effect.

DrivingDrivingSAFE

Driving ability is typically unaffected by Vzith 500 Tablet.

KidneyKidneyCAUTION

Individuals with severe kidney impairment should exercise caution when using Vzith 500 Tablets. Dosage modifications for Vzith 500 Tablets may be necessary. A physician's consultation is advised.

LiverLiverCAUTION

Patients with hepatic impairment should use Vzith 500 Tablet cautiously; dosage modification may be necessary. Physician consultation is advised.

What if you forget to take Vzith 500 Tablet :

Should you forget to take a Vzith 500 Tablet, administer it at your earliest convenience. Nevertheless, if your next scheduled dose is imminent, omit the missed dose and resume your usual dosing regimen. Avoid taking a double dose.

FAQs on Vzith 500 Tablet

Using Vzith 500 Tablets as directed by your doctor is safe.
If your symptoms haven't improved after three days of taking Vzith 500 Tablet, or if they worsen, contact your doctor immediately.
Vzith 500 Tablet can cause diarrhea, a side effect resulting from its antibiotic action. While it targets harmful bacteria, it can also disrupt beneficial gut bacteria, leading to diarrhea. Consult your doctor if you experience severe diarrhea.
Take one Vzith 500 Tablet daily, at the same time each day. It can be taken with or without food, ideally one hour before or two hours after meals. Always follow your doctor's instructions precisely; consult them if you have any questions.
Vzith 500 Tablet typically begins working within hours, with symptom improvement often seen within days. Complete the full course prescribed by your doctor; prematurely stopping treatment may lead to a recurrence of the infection, potentially making it harder to treat.
Treatment length varies depending on the infection and patient age. Vzith 500 Tablet isn't always prescribed for three days. Typical bacterial infections often involve a 500mg dose for three days, or 500mg on day one followed by 250mg daily from day two to five. Some infections, like genital ulcer disease, may require a single 1 gram dose. Always follow your doctor's prescribed regimen.
To maximize its effectiveness, avoid taking antacids with Vzith 500 Tablet. Also, limit sun exposure and avoid tanning beds, as this medication increases sunburn risk.
Vzith 500 Tablet is a highly effective antibiotic treating various bacterial infections. Its extended half-life allows for once-daily dosing over a shorter treatment period, unlike other antibiotics with shorter half-lives, often requiring twice, thrice, or four times daily administration.
Vzith 500 Tablet may cause thrush (a fungal or yeast infection) by eliminating beneficial gut bacteria that normally prevent it. Report any oral thrush (white patches on the mouth or tongue), vaginal itching, discharge, or soreness to your doctor, especially if these symptoms occur during or shortly after treatment.
